Basement Stabilization in Sarasota, FL
Basement stabilization services focus on improving the structural integrity of a basement that has experienced shifting, settling, or cracking issues. These services typically involve methods to reinforce the foundation, rectify uneven floors, and prevent further movement or damage. Projects often include addressing bowing or leaning walls, sagging floors, or cracks caused by soil movement or moisture problems. Property owners usually seek basement stabilization to ensure safety, protect property value, and create a more stable foundation for future renovations or improvements.
Before requesting basement stabilization, homeowners should understand the specific signs of foundation movement, such as wall cracks, uneven flooring, or doors and windows that no longer close properly. It is also helpful to know the history of the property’s soil conditions and any previous repairs. Clear communication about the existing issues and desired outcomes can assist in determining the most suitable stabilization approach, ensuring the property remains safe and structurally sound over time.

Basement Stabilization Questions
What causes basement settlement? Basement settlement often results from soil movement, poor drainage, or changes in moisture levels that weaken the ground beneath the foundation.
How can basement stabilization improve property safety? Stabilization helps prevent further shifting or cracking, reducing risks of structural damage and maintaining the integrity of the foundation.
What types of projects typically require basement stabilization? Projects include addressing uneven floors, cracked walls, or signs of sinking that compromise the stability of the basement and surrounding structure.
What should homeowners know before beginning stabilization work? Proper assessment is essential to determine the cause of settlement and select the appropriate stabilization method for long-lasting results.
